  1. Develop and implement safety policies and procedures in compliance with federal, state, and company regulations.
  2. Conduct safety audits and inspections to identify potential hazards and risks in the workplace.
  3. Provide safety training and education to employees at all levels of the organization.
  4. Investigate and report on workplace accidents, injuries, and near-misses, and make recommendations for corrective actions.
  5. Collaborate with department managers to identify and address safety concerns in their respective areas.
  6. Monitor and analyze safety data to identify trends and areas for improvement.
  7. Participate in safety committee meetings and provide guidance and support to ensure safety goals are met.
  8. Stay updated on industry best practices and regulations to ensure compliance and promote continuous improvement.
  9. Conduct safety assessments and inspections of equipment and facilities to ensure they meet safety standards.
  10. Develop and maintain relationships with external agencies and organizations to stay informed of safety regulations and best practices.
  11. Maintain accurate records and documentation related to safety programs, incidents, and training.
  12. Communicate safety procedures and protocols to employees and ensure they are followed.
  13. Serve as a safety resource and provide guidance and support to employees and managers on safety-related matters.
  14. Participate in emergency response and crisis management activities, as needed.
  15. Collaborate with Human Resources to develop and implement return-to-work programs for injured employees.
  16. Conduct safety investigations and provide recommendations for corrective actions.
  17. Monitor and manage safety-related budget and expenses.
  18. Identify and implement new technology and tools to enhance safety practices and procedures.
  19. Lead safety-related initiatives and projects to continuously improve safety culture and performance.
  20. Serve as a role model for safety by following all safety procedures and promoting a safe work environment.

Job Qualifications
  • Bachelor's Degree In Occupational Health And Safety Or Related Field.

  • Minimum Of 3-5 Years Of Experience In A Safety-Related Role, Preferably In The Transportation Or Railroad Industry.

  • Knowledge Of Osha Regulations, Federal Railroad Administration (Fra) Rules And Regulations, And Other Relevant Safety Standards.

  • Strong Communication And Interpersonal Skills To Effectively Train And Communicate Safety Protocols To Employees At All Levels.

  • Ability To Analyze Data And Conduct Risk Assessments To Identify Potential Hazards And Develop Safety Strategies To Prevent Accidents And Injuries.

About Union Pacific Railroad

The Union Pacific Railroad, legally Union Pacific Railroad Company and simply Union Pacific, is a freight-hauling railroad that operates 8,300 locomotives over 32,200 miles routes in 23 U.S. states west of Chicago and New Orleans.
